California Supremes Still Sitting on Aging Employment Case

California's employment lawyers have been waiting three years for the state Supreme Court to issue a ruling defining the parameters of at-will employment. But two weeks ago the court again put the three-year-old Guz v. Bechtel case on hold pending the U.S. Supreme Court's decision in Reeves v. Sanderson Plumbing Products, a case that could reset the balance of power under the Seventh Amendment.

Beware of Violating the FCPA

The Foreign Corrupt Practices Act, enacted in 1977, but not taken very seriously until just a few years ago, seemed to have a simple checklist of what would trigger prosecutions: Large precontract payment? Check. Offshore, numbered account? Check. Vast contract award? Check � and prosecute. These days, however, the government's treatment of bribery is far more complicated, and the stakes for companies are higher.
